WAUSAU, WI (WSAU) — Tony Evers attended the Wausau Area Virtual Education (WAVE) Quilt Club’s Veterans Day Quilt of Valor Presentation. The event involved handing homemade quilts to the veterans working with the school district. Evers expressed his gratitude to the veterans,
“Wisconsin is home to approximately 300,000 veterans, and each of them sacrificed the comfort and safety of home to fend our great state and nation. They are our friends, our neighbors, and in this case three people who work for the school district. ”
He tells us that this event brings the whole community together and it’s really special to see that.
“It’s a tough time for veterans, and many of them struggle. I just think it’s important for us to continue to recognize that there are veterans out there that struggle with mental issues and you have to make sure that they have the resources they need in order to thrive in the state.”
